what you might want to do also is when you hook up you r + to + cut the wire and attachit with butterfly clips to each end of a fuse . . .this way , if you have any problems with a ground or power issue,it'll pop that " inline fuse " instaed of working tis way into you r fuse box or worse , something to think about. you can even buy in line fuses just like for an amp wiring or anything else . i put one in 5 inches form my power supply when i hooked up all my neons inside the car.i'd rather pop that fuse then fry my fuse block lol. good luck .

hook which ever wire the kit say is power to the battery , from the fog light it should have a second wire for ground, drill a hole in something metal so it will have a bare ground and attach with a screw, there should be an accesory wire to hook to the switch,you may have to run all your wires to your switch adn go from there also what is the set up , how many wires and how many terminals on the switch for it?
